    DELRAY BEACH, Fla.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 28, 2005--

Nine Women Honored at Office Depot's Success Strategies for Businesswomen Conference

    Office Depot (NYSE:ODP), one of the world's leading resellers of office products, last night honored nine extraordinary women with the Company's prestigious 2005 "Businesswomen of the Year" Award.
    The awards were presented during the sold-out opening session of Office Depot's Success Strategies for Businesswomen Conference, taking place this week at the Boca Raton Resort & Club in Boca Raton, Florida. Following the presentation of the awards, Dr. Maya Angelou, best-selling author and poet, captivated attendees with an inspirational keynote address.
    With more than 1,000 attendees, the conference, now in its fifth year, is recognized as one of the nation's most prominent and significant events offered to female small business owners. Office Depot executives, Patricia Morrison, Chief Information Officer, and Lynn Connelly, Director of Strategic Alliances and Sponsorships, presented the awards.
    The nine recipients were nominated by their respective professional women's associations and selected by their peers. This year's award winners were noted as demonstrating exemplary leadership, entrepreneurial spirit and support for women in business.
    "Office Depot is proud to partner with world-class women's business organizations, and the women honored exemplify the entrepreneurial success that women can achieve in business," said Chuck Rubin, Executive Vice President, Merchandising/Marketing Officer for Office Depot.
    The women, hailing from states across the country including, Colorado, Florida, New York, Ohio, Texas and Virginia, have collective expertise ranging from advertising, design and journalism to multimedia production and engineering.
    "Our honorees all share two things in common--passion for what they do everyday; and a dedication to helping women achieve success and business excellence in their respective industries. We congratulate them on their success and thank them for their contributions," noted Rubin.
    "Businesswomen of the Year" Award recipients include:

-- Patricia Parker, President and CEO of Native American Management Services (NAMS), a company that provides a variety of professional services to federal clients and Native American organizations, is headquartered in McLean, Virginia; nominated by Business Women's Network (BWN).

-- Maury Dobbie, President and CEO of MediaTech Productions, which provides award winning multimedia services to such clients as the Discovery Channel, Outdoor Life Network, DirecTV and the DISH Network, is headquartered in Ft. Collins, Colo.; nominated by eWomenNetwork (EWN).

-- Deborah Gross, Director of Business Development, Defense Sector for STG, Inc., a certified provider of enterprise and IT infrastructure support services, is headquartered in Dayton, Ohio; nominated by the Executive Women's Golf Association (EWGA).

-- Jennifer Pellet, Editor-in-Chief for NAFE Magazine, the publication of the National Association for Female Executives (NAFE), and Principal of New York City-based custom publishing firm Inkstone Editorial; nominated by the National Association of Female Executives (NAFE).

-- Wendy Lopez, Co-founder and CEO of LOPEZGARCIA GROUP, one of Texas' leading engineering design and environmental planning firms, is headquartered in Dallas; nominated by the National Association of Women Business Owners (NAWBO).

-- Earline Lagueruela, President and Founder of S&C Advertising & Public Relations, a full-service national bilingual communications firm, is headquartered in San Antonio; nominated by Women Impacting Public Policy (WIPP).

-- Annette Taddeo, President and CEO of LanguageSpeak, a Miami-based comprehensive language company, which offers a broad range of language-related services in over 100 languages; nominated by the Women's Business Enterprise National Council (WBENC).

-- Orit, President and Founder of The O Group, a 16-person creative strategy and design firm based in New York City; nominated by Women's Leadership Exchange (WLE).

-- Beth Bronfman, CEO and Managing Partner, Leibler Bronfman Lubalin Advertising, a full-service 18 year-old advertising agency with annual billings of approximately $40 million, is headquartered in New York City; nominated by the Women Presidents' Organization (WPO).

    About the Conference

    The Office Depot Success Strategies for Businesswomen Conference was created in 2001 to provide women in business with networking opportunities, while offering programs and seminars that help them manage their businesses more successfully.
    In addition to honoring female entrepreneurs from national professional women's organizations, top women in business are also presented with Office Depot Visionary Awards.
    Keynote presenters at the conference include Barbara Walters, ABC Correspondent and Emmy-Award Winning Co-Host and Co-Executive Producer of "The View," Kathy Ireland, Chief Designer and CEO of Kathy Ireland Worldwide (KIWW) and Anne Mulcahy, Chairman and CEO of Xerox Corporation.
    In addition to Xerox Corporation as the presenting sponsor for the 2005 conference, Platinum sponsors are MassMutual and Hewlett Packard. Supporting sponsors include Acco, Bic, Canon, Energizer, International Paper, JKG Group, Microsoft and Smead.

    About Office Depot

    With annual sales of more than $13 billion, Office Depot sells more office products to more customers in more countries than any other company. Incorporated in 1986 and headquartered in Delray Beach, Florida, Office Depot conducts business in 23 countries and employs 46,000 people worldwide. The Company operates under the Office Depot(R), Viking Office Products(R), Viking Direct(R), Guilbert(R), and Tech Depot(R) brand names.
    Office Depot is a leader in every distribution channel - from retail stores and contract delivery to catalogs and e-commerce. With $3.1 billion in online sales in FY'04, the Company is the world's number three Internet retailer. In North America, Office Depot has 969 retail stores in addition to a national business-to-business delivery network supported by 22 delivery centers and more than 60 local sales offices. Internationally, the Company conducts wholly-owned operations in 14 countries via 78 retail stores and 25 distribution centers, and operates 153 retail stores under joint venture and license arrangements in another seven countries.
    The company's common stock is listed on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ol ODP and is included in the S&P 500 Index. Additional press information can be found at: http://mediarelations.officedepot.com/
